East London sets forth to interview the Prime Minister, HH Asquith, at the House of Commons, carrying Sylvia Pankhurst, London, June 10, 1914. British feminist, socialist activist and writer Sylvia Pankhurst (1882-1960) on hunger strike, carried by supporters during women's fight for the vote. A poster reads: 'George Lansbury speaks at Bow Obelisk'. From Pankhurst's "The Suffragette Movement. An intimate account of persons and ideals". [1931].
